kernel: Linux kernel: Use-after-free in bonding driver leads to denial of service (important)

DOCUMENTATION: A flaw was found in the Linux kernel's bonding driver. A local attacker with low privileges could exploit a use-after-free vulnerability in the bondxmitbroadcast() function. This occurs due to a race condition during concurrent slave enslave/release operations, which can lead to the original socket buffer (skb) being double-freed. Successful exploitation of this flaw can result in a system crash, leading to a denial of service. 

            STATEMENT: This is an Important impact flaw affecting the Linux kernel's bonding driver in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6, 8.8 and later, 9.2 and later, and 10, as well as Red Hat In-Vehicle OS 2.0. A local attacker with low privileges could trigger a use-after-free vulnerability, leading to a system crash and denial of service. Red Hat Enterprise Linux 7, 8.2, 8.4, 8.6, and 9.0 are not affected as the vulnerable code is not present.
